For some time I noticed a vibration developing while in gear going down the road. At first I thought it was the chain binding up or not tensioned properly. Inspected readjusted still there, so I then pull the front cover thinking it was the front sprocket coming loose....nope.

While going down the freeway the vibration got worse so I pulled off to the side. It went from barely noticeable, maybe I'm imagining a problem to "Yep, I'm SCREWED". When I let out the clutch I lost all forward motion, as in it would not even catch a gear from a dead stop. The rear wheel never locked up..only barely noticeable while in motion, that is until the freeway ride.

Any ideas before I tear into it? It's been over a year now and I have finally gotten around to being motivated to fix it. If anybody is local to Dinuba Ca. You may remember the bike..78 Orange KZ1000, it was in the showroom at Cycle Gear for a few years.
